Transaction 1344622341bb74d5ce86c38fb3ac85255e4d4c86200c1784efc67da6419800bc

1 Input
2 Outputs
  • 1344622341bb74d5ce86c38fb3ac85255e4d4c86200c1784efc67da6419800bc:0
  • value  10000000
    address  12Bb9cRuoLoxCFqLqogW4fTbfpMPUatTSm
  • 1344622341bb74d5ce86c38fb3ac85255e4d4c86200c1784efc67da6419800bc:1
  • value  44856661
    address  1J9EzH41fhWJFrzyxtYPxVgZ98UYSmyHfG